Abstract
The RAMP project's goal is to enable the intensive, multidisciplinary innovation that the computing industry will need to tackle the problems of parallel processing. RAMP itself is an open-source, community-developed, FPGA-based emulator of parallel architectures. its design framework lets a large, collaborative community develop and contribute reusable, composable design modules. three complete designs - for transactional memory, distributed systems, and distributed-shared memory - demonstrate the platform's potential.Keywords
